为了寻求防治小麦蚜虫的高效、低毒、低残留药剂,进行了氯氰·毒死蜱EC防治小麦蚜虫试验,结果表明,220 g/L氯氰·毒死蜱EC对小麦蚜虫有较好的防治效果,其药效随用药量增加而上升,其中药后3 d、7 d 220 g/L氯氰·毒死蜱EC 50 mL/667m2的校正防效分别为92.4%、90.8%,与40%毒死蜱EC 100 mL/667m2效果相仿,并极显著优于10%氯氰菊酯EC 50 mL/667m2的防效(P<1%),药后14 d 220 g/L氯氰·毒死蜱EC 50 mL/667m2的校正防效达88.9%,极显著优于40%毒死蜱EC 100 mL/667m2、10%氯氰菊酯EC 50 mL/667m2(P<1%)。220 g/L氯氰·毒死蜱EC50 mL/667m2速效性较高、持效期较长、安全性较好,因此可以在生产上加以推广与应用。
Field efficacy trials indicated 220 g/L CypermethrinChlorpyrifos EC had a good effect on controlling the wheat aphid.Pest preventing efficiency grow with dose increaseing,the treatment of 50 mL/667m 2 with a efficiency up to 92.4%,90.8% when 3 days and 7 days after pesticide spraying,respectively,which was significantly better than 10% Cypermethrin EC,but had no significant difference with 40% Chlorpyrifos EC.And pest controlling efficiency still stayed in a high level after 14 days,which was significantly better than 10% Cypermethrin EC and 40% Chlorpyrifos EC.Moreover,220 g/L CypermethrinChlorpyrifos EC 50 mL/667m 2 was quickacting, safe,and had long residual activity.A regional application could be developed.
